The Science Behind Why Some Students are More Productive Than Others
As educators and parents, we've all encountered students who seem to effortlessly juggle multiple tasks, complete assignments with ease, and produce high-quality work, while others struggle to stay on top of their responsibilities. But what sets these high-achieving students apart from their less productive peers? Is it simply a matter of willpower, motivation, or intelligence? The answer lies in a complex interplay of cognitive, emotional, and psychological factors that influence productivity.
1. Executive Function
Executive function (EF) is a set of high-level cognitive processes that enable us to plan, organize, and execute tasks. It encompasses skills such as working memory, attention, planning, and self-regulation. Research has shown that students with stronger EF skills tend to be more productive and achieve better academic outcomes. EF is not fixed and can be developed through practice, training, and experience.
2. Motivation and Goal-Setting
Motivation is a crucial driver of productivity. Students who are intrinsically motivated (i.e., motivated by personal interest and enjoyment) tend to be more productive than those who are extrinsically motivated (i.e., motivated by external rewards or pressures). Effective goal-setting is also critical, as it helps students focus their efforts and make progress toward their objectives. Goals should be specific, challenging, and aligned with students' values and interests.
3. Time Management and Scheduling
Proper time management and scheduling are essential for maximizing productivity. Students who use tools like calendars, to-do lists, and time-tracking apps tend to be more organized and efficient. Research has shown that students who prioritize tasks, break them down into manageable chunks, and allocate dedicated time for each task tend to perform better academically.
4. Self-Regulation and Self-Monitoring
Self-regulation is the ability to manage one's own thoughts, feelings, and behaviors to achieve goals. Students who are skilled at self-regulation are better able to stay focused, avoid distractions, and adapt to challenges. Self-monitoring, or tracking one's own progress, is another key aspect of self-regulation. Students who regularly track their progress tend to be more motivated and productive.
5. Sleep and Physical Activity
Sleep and physical activity have a profound impact on cognitive function and productivity. Research has shown that students who get adequate sleep (7-9 hours for adolescents) tend to perform better academically, while those who are sleep-deprived experience decreased concentration, memory, and problem-solving skills. Regular physical activity, on the other hand, has been linked to improved cognitive function, including enhanced executive function and working memory.
6. Stress and Emotional Regulation
Chronic stress can have a debilitating effect on productivity, as it can lead to anxiety, decreased motivation, and impaired cognitive function. Students who are able to manage their stress levels and regulate their emotions tend to be more productive and resilient. Techniques like mindfulness, deep breathing, and physical exercise can help students develop greater emotional regulation skills.
7. Social Support and Community
Social support from family, friends, and peers can have a significant impact on productivity. Students who feel connected to their social network tend to be more motivated, engaged, and productive. Community involvement, such as extracurricular activities or volunteer work, can also foster a sense of belonging and purpose, leading to greater productivity.
8. Learning Strategies and Self-Efficacy
Effective learning strategies, such as active recall, spaced repetition, and self-quizzing, can help students optimize their learning and productivity. Students who believe in their ability to learn and succeed (i.e., have high self-efficacy) tend to be more motivated and productive. Building self-efficacy involves setting achievable goals, receiving positive feedback, and experiencing success.
9. Environmental Factors
The learning environment can either facilitate or hinder productivity. Students who study in a cluttered, noisy, or distracting environment tend to perform worse academically. On the other hand, students who study in a quiet, organized, and well-lit space tend to be more focused and productive.
10. Neuroplasticity and Adaptability
Finally, neuroplasticity, or the brain's ability to reorganize and adapt in response to experience, is a critical factor in productivity. Students who are able to adapt to new situations, learn from failure, and adjust their strategies tend to be more productive and resilient. This adaptability is fostered through experiences such as curiosity, exploration, and mental flexibility.
